Album Description
Nas returns with his highly anticipated album, King's Disease, released on 21 August 2020 via Mass Appeal. This 38-minute masterpiece is a testament to Nas's enduring legacy in the hip-hop scene, particularly in the East Coast hip-hop genre.
King's Disease boasts an impressive tracklist, featuring collaborations with esteemed artists such as Charlie Wilson, Hit-Boy, Big Sean, and Don Toliver, among others. The album seamlessly blends Nas's signature lyrical prowess with modern production, resulting in a unique sound that is both nostalgic and forward-thinking.
From the opening title track, King's Disease, to the final notes of Spicy, featuring Fivio Foreign and A$AP Ferg, Nas takes listeners on a sonic journey through the highs and lows of life. With tracks like Ultra Black and Full Circle, which features The Firm, AZ, Foxy Brown, and Cormega, Nas showcases his ability to craft infectious, hip-hop anthems that are sure to resonate with fans.
Throughout the album's 13 tracks, Nas's distinctive flow and introspective lyrics are on full display, solidifying his position as one of hip-hop's most revered and influential figures. King's Disease is a must-listen for fans of Nas and hip-hop enthusiasts alike, offering a fresh and exciting addition to the genre.

About Nas
Nas, born Nasir bin Olu Dara Jones, is a titan of East Coast hip-hop, celebrated as one of the greatest rappers of all time. Hailing from the streets of New York City, Nas burst onto the scene with his seminal 1994 debut album, "Illmatic," which instantly established him as a leading voice in the genre. The son of renowned jazz musician Olu Dara, Nas's musical journey began in the late 1980s, honing his craft under the guidance of fellow rapper Large Professor. His lyrical prowess and storytelling abilities have made him a staple in hip-hop, with a discography that continues to inspire and influence new generations of artists. Beyond his musical achievements, Nas is also an accomplished entrepreneur, showcasing his versatility and innovation both in and out of the studio.
